Samsung I5801 Galaxy Apollo on Orange

Hello everyone,

I bought a Samsung I5801 Galaxy Apollo on Orange at the weekend for my partner, I have an iPhone and we use all our contract minutes so were looking for some form of VOIP app to talk over wifi.

I went into the Android market place and downloaded Fring & Truphone (as Skype isn't available yet), both installed correctly, but with Fring for example she could ring me, but she could neither hear me or talk to me, and neither could she hear the test call. (I was using Fring too)

Surely Orange haven't blocked the ability to do this over wifi? I'll be mighty cheesed off if they have as we signed a 2 year contract after the sales person had assured us this was possible over wifi.

Can anyone help? If there's any suggestions at all please let me know?

I find it hard to believe that they could possibly block it over WiFi, that would be down to your ISP, but if Skype works on your PC then it should on your phone (even through Fring its the same port). I would go back into the Orange store and ask their point of view on it, but they will say it is Fring (that's what they do, pass the blame), so I'd see if Fring have a support forum and see what is mentioned around there.

However, perhaps because the Skype app is not released for the phone yet, this may be a sign of incompatibility on that phone, but I can't see why.

It appears that this phone has some form of slightly different settings on Android which make it incompatible for these VOIP app's, the new skype app has just been released and even that doesnt work. I did find however if you look through all the app's some do work, Nimbuzz I think was the one which worked for us, but even then the sound quality was crap.

We solved the problem by me buying a Orange PAYG phone and her making me her magic number, but to use this handset for VOIP, currently won't work. If you look on the Fring forums for example, they know of this problem, so must be working on a solution.

I'd recommend buying a HTC Desire or something along those lines as they work fine.
